The National Speech & Debate Tournament is coming to Dallas, TX on June 20-21 and Jared Padalecki will be a special guest! Described as the largest academic tournament in the world, middle school and high school students from around the country will compete in a variety of speech and debate events. Debate participants will argue with their fellow competitors on topics ranging from social policy and legislation, to economics and the environment. Students in the speech categories will display their speaking and performing talents in events that include prose, poetry, dramatic interpretation, and informative speaking. More than 10,000 students, educators, and parents from over 3500 schools will be in attendance.

Jared was a participant in the 1998 National Tournament where he and his partner were champions in the Duo Interpretation category. Along with other famous actors, politicians, and public figures, Jared is listed by The National Speech and Debate Association as one of their many alumni who have “risen to the pinnacle of their respective fields”.
